RT Conference Proceedings T1 Additive manufacturing of rectangular waveguide devices for teaching microwave laboratory A1 Márquez-Segura, Enrique K1 Electromagnetismo AB In this paper the outline of using of low-cost additive manufacturing FDM/FFF technology to build waveguide devices is presented. The focus is set in a full design from specifications to final measurements in a microwave teaching laboratory. Final results obtained asses that this experience is an extraordinary opportunity for students to get involved in waveguide technology. In addition, the use of 3D design software enriches the curricula of electronic engineering students.
